How many medals have American won total in all Winter Olympic events since 1960?

[Edit]
Grand total of US Winter Olympic medals since 1960:

1960: 3 gold, 4 silver, 3 bronze, 10 total
1964: 1 gold, 2 silver, 3 bronze, 6 total
1968: 1 gold, 5 silver, 1 bronze, 7 total
1972: 3 gold, 2 silver, 3 bronze, 8 total
1976: 3 gold, 3 silver, 4 bronze, 10 total
1980: 6 gold, 4 silver, 2 bronze, 12 total
1984: 4 gold, 4 silver, 0 bronze, 8 total
1988: 2 gold, 1 silver, 3 bronze, 6 total
1992: 5 gold, 4 silver, 2 bronze, 11 total
1994: 6 gold, 5 silver, 2 bronze, 13 total
1998: 6 gold, 3 silver, 4 bronze, 13 total
2002: 10 gold, 13 silver, 11 bronze, 34 total
2006: 9 gold, 9 silver, 7 bronze, 25 total

Total since 1960: 59 gold, 59 silver, 45 bronze, 163 total
